Abstract
PURPOSE:To prevent the destruction of the contents of a cell due to the delay of decay of a word line potential in transition from writing operation to reading operation, by setting a selected word line potential in writing operation higher than that in reading operation. CONSTITUTION:A couple of driving transistors (TR) T3 and T4 for static memory cells MC0-MCn connected to the intersections of a word line W<+>, and bit lines B0 and B1 are provided with detection TRs T1 and T2 constituting a current switch through bit lines B0 and B1. Further, a delaying means DLY of delaying variations of read levels of base potentials VD0-VD1 of the TRs T1 and T2 in transition from writing to reading behind switching from reading potentials of word lines W0<+> and W<+> to reading potentials is provided.
